A Transvaal tambotie and bone-inlaid rusbank, late 19th century
the slightly arched top-rail inlaid with diamond motifs above a row of turned spindles, riempie seat, the arms with pierced disc-shaped terminals, on ring-turned baluster legs joined by three-quarter stretchers, 187,5cm long
